Dynamic

Office JavaScript API vs OpenOffice API

Developers should learn Office meets developers should learn the openoffice api when building applications that require automated document generation, spreadsheet manipulation, or presentation creation within the openoffice ecosystem, such as for business reporting tools, data export systems, or batch processing of office files. Here's our take.

🧊Nice Pick

Office JavaScript API

Developers should learn Office

Office JavaScript API

Nice Pick

Developers should learn Office

Pros

  • +js when building integrations or automation tools for Microsoft Office ecosystems, such as creating custom Excel data analysis add-ins, Word document automation, or Outlook email processing solutions
  • +Related to: javascript, typescript

Cons

  • -Specific tradeoffs depend on your use case

OpenOffice API

Developers should learn the OpenOffice API when building applications that require automated document generation, spreadsheet manipulation, or presentation creation within the OpenOffice ecosystem, such as for business reporting tools, data export systems, or batch processing of office files

Pros

  • +It is particularly useful in environments where OpenOffice is the standard office suite, offering a free and open-source alternative to proprietary APIs like Microsoft Office's VBA or Office
  • +Related to: libreoffice-api, uno-component-model

Cons

  • -Specific tradeoffs depend on your use case

The Verdict

These tools serve different purposes. Office JavaScript API is a library while OpenOffice API is a platform. We picked Office JavaScript API based on overall popularity, but your choice depends on what you're building.

🧊
The Bottom Line
Office JavaScript API wins

Based on overall popularity. Office JavaScript API is more widely used, but OpenOffice API excels in its own space.

Disagree with our pick? nice@nicepick.dev